Block 590,572
Block Hash
1f10377bd899b94e7d0b79fd58afb6674fd039f8b310886a9279632a7a00acf1
Previous Block Hash
70ea49445cd64d4cf5af179c908d203bc0ca2b329d7e08126efb691193762a6c
Mined
Transactions
4
Difficulty
30.11 M
Size
952 bytes
Transactions (4)
1 input, 1 output
15,625.0078
PEPE
1 input, 5 outputs
15,626.0035
PEPE
1 input, 2 outputs
3,279.2393
PEPE
1 input, 2 outputs
41.9322
PEPE